File tree Expand file tree Collapse file tree 3 files changed +23
-12
lines changed Expand file tree Collapse file tree 3 files changed +23
-12
lines changed Original file line number Diff line number Diff line change @@ -32,12 +32,12 @@ export default {
3232 < div>
3333 < md cn= {md .cn } us= {md .us }/ >
3434 < Horizontal / >
35- < InlineCollapsed / >
3635 < Inline / >
36+ < InlineCollapsed / >
3737 < SiderCurrent / >
38- < SwitchMode / >
39- < Theme / >
4038 < Vertical / >
39+ < Theme / >
40+ < SwitchMode / >
4141 < Template / >
4242 < api>
4343 < CN slot= ' cn' / >
Original file line number Diff line number Diff line change @@ -11,9 +11,15 @@ Show the dynamic switching mode (between 'inline' and 'vertical').
1111``` html
1212<template >
1313<div >
14- <a-checkbox @change =" changeMode" /> Change Mode
14+ <a-switch
15+ :defaultChecked =" false"
16+ @change =" changeMode"
17+ /> Change Mode
1518 <span className =" ant-divider" style =" margin : 0 1em " />
16- <a-checkbox @change =" changeTheme" /> Change Theme
19+ <a-switch
20+ :defaultChecked =" false"
21+ @change =" changeTheme"
22+ /> Change Theme
1723 <br />
1824 <br />
1925 <a-menu
@@ -59,11 +65,11 @@ export default {
5965 }
6066 },
6167 methods: {
62- changeMode ({ target } ) {
63- this .mode = target . checked ? ' vertical' : ' inline'
68+ changeMode (checked ) {
69+ this .mode = checked ? ' vertical' : ' inline'
6470 },
65- changeTheme ({ target } ) {
66- this .theme = target . checked ? ' dark' : ' light'
71+ changeTheme (checked ) {
72+ this .theme = checked ? ' dark' : ' light'
6773 },
6874 },
6975}
Original file line number Diff line number Diff line change @@ -11,7 +11,12 @@ There are two built-in themes: 'light' and 'dark'. The default value is 'light'.
1111``` html
1212<template >
1313<div >
14- <a-checkbox @change =" changeTheme" /> Change Theme
14+ <a-switch
15+ defaultChecked
16+ @change =" changeTheme"
17+ checkedChildren =" dark"
18+ unCheckedChildren =" light"
19+ />
1520 <br />
1621 <br />
1722 <a-menu
@@ -63,8 +68,8 @@ export default {
6368 console .log (' click ' , e)
6469 this .current = e .key
6570 },
66- changeTheme ({ target } ) {
67- this .theme = target . checked ? ' light ' : ' dark '
71+ changeTheme (checked ) {
72+ this .theme = checked ? ' dark ' : ' light '
6873 },
6974 },
7075}
You can’t perform that action at this time.
0 commit comments